Event: EEO Seminars
In a Nutshell
The Equal Employment Opportunity Commission (EEOC) is the federal agency responsible for enforcing employment discrimination laws. At their one or two day seminars, Senior EEOC staff and expert guest presenters emphasize the prevention of employment discrimination, and discuss the latest EEO topics, policies and procedures.
